Vitamin D and breast cancer risk


The evidence for how important vitamin D is keeps increasing.

The study reviewed here examined the association between breast cancer and plasma 25-hydroxy vitamin D levels (Crew KD. et al, 2009). 25-hydroxy vitamin D is the most common blood test used to check the status of vitamin D.

When women with vitamin D deficiency of less than 20 mg/ml of 25-hydroxy vitamin D were compared with women showing a level of more that 40 mg/ml, it was found that levels above 40 mg/ml were associated with decreased breast cancer risk. The reduction in risk was greater among postmenopausal women.

These results add to the growing body of evidence that adequate vitamin D stores may prevent the development of breast cancer.


Reference:

Crew KD., et al. Association between Plasma 25-Hydrocyvitamin D and Breast Cancer Risk. Cancer Prev Res. 2009 Jun; 2(6):598-604.

Relationship between inflammatory marker and omega 3 fat


Highly sensitive C-reactive protein (hs-CRP) is a marker for low grade systemic inflammation. Low grade systemic inflammation is the type of inflammation you may not be aware of, but it is a risk factor for chronic disease.

Cardiovascular disease, Cancer, and Alzheimer’s disease are some examples where low grade inflammation plays a role. A simple blood test can measure hs-CRP.

Omega 3 fatty acids are known to have an anti-inflammatory effect and are associated with reduced cardiovascular risk.

The study referred to here, investigated the omega 3 fatty acid concentrations of the participants were related to their hs-CRP levels. (Micalled MA, et al, 2009)

The participants were divided into three groups, one group with hs-CRP less than 1 mg/L, another group with hs-CRP between 1 and 3mg/L, and then one group with hs-CRP above mg/L.

The group that had a hs-CRP level of more than 3 mg/L had significantly lower concentrations of total omega 3 fatty acids when compared with the other groups.

This is even more evidence that eating fish such as wild salmon or taking a good quality omega 3 fish oil supplement can provide significant health benefits.


References:

Micallef MA., et al. An inverse relationship between plasma n-3 fatty acids and C-reactive protein in healthy individuals. Eur J CLin Nutr. 2009 Apr 8.

Physical activity provides cancer protection.

Everybody is aware that exercise provides cardiovascular benefits, but it may not be that well known that exercise can also be effective in the prevention of cancer.

The two studies referred to here examined the association between physical activity and breast cancer risk ( Martina E., et al, 2008, Suzukis., et al, 2008). One of the studies was conducted in Germany and the other one in Japan. The results were the same confirming that the results hold true both for Asian and Western populations.

The German study analyzed the association between physical activity in 3414 postmenopausal women, comparing them with 6569 controls. They found that it was a significant protective effect of physical activity on breast cancer. The researchers concluded that the effects of physical activity were independent from adult weight gain, body mass index and energy intake. The results suggested that physical activity may reduce postmenopausal breast cancer risk at least in part via hormonal pathways, not only by changing body composition.

The Japanese study included 30-157 women between the ages of 40 to 69 years. The conclusion of this investigation was that walking for 1 hour per day and undertaking additional weekly exercise both seemed to be protective against breast cancer regardless of menopausal status or body mass index.


References:

Martina E. Schmidt, et al. Physical Activity and Postmenopausal Breast Cancer: Effect Modification by Breast Cancer Subtypes and Effective Periods in Life. Cancer Epidemiol Biomarkers Prev. 2008 Dec;17(12):3402-10. Epub 2008 Nov 24.

Sadao Suzuki, et, al. Effect of physical Activity on Breast Cancer Risk: Findings of the Japan Collaborative Cohort Study. Cancer Epidemiol Biomarkers Prev. 2008 Dec;17(12):3396-401. Epub 2008 Nov 24.

Sweetened beverages linked to risk of heart disease

Previous research has linked sugar-sweetened beverages to weight gain and an increased risk of type 2 diabetes. The study reviewed here investigated the association between sugar-sweetened beverages and the risk for coronary heart disease in 88,250 women aged 34-59 years (Fung T.T. et al, 2009). These women were free of heart disease at the start of the study and were followed for 24 years.

The more often these women consumed the sweet beverages, the higher was the risk for coronary heart disease. The researchers concluded that even after other unhealthful lifestyles or dietary factors were accounted for, regular consumption of sugar-sweetened beverages is associated with a higher risk of coronary heart disease in women.



Reference:

Fung TT, et al. Sweetened beverage consumption and risk of coronary heart disease in women. Am j Clin Nutr. 2009 Apr; 89(4): 1037-42.

Sleep is important for your blood pressure

Getting enough quality sleep is important for the immunity and health in general.

The interesting thing is that sleep can affect the blood pressure drastically. 1741 men and women participated in a recent study to evaluate how insomnia and poor sleep affected blood pressure (Alexandros N., et al., 2009).

The participants were divided into three categories. One group, 50% of the participants got 6 hours or more of sleep per night. Another group got approximately 5-6 hours of sleep and the third group slept for 5 hours or less per night.

As you probably have guessed the ones with insomnia and less than five hours sleep duration had the highest risk for hypertension (high blood pressure) and then came the participants with insomnia who slept between 5-6 hours. The risk for hypertension was also significantly higher, but of lesser magnitude, in poor sleepers with short sleep duration.


References:

Alexandros N. et al. Insomnia with Objective Short Sleep Duration is Associated with a High Risk for Hypertension. Sleep 2009;32(4):491-497.

Less salt helps more than blood pressure

A low salt diet is usually recommended for people who have high blood pressure.

The study referred to here investigated the effect of salt reduction on vascular function by measuring artery flow-mediated vasodilation (widening of blood vessels) (Dickinson KM, et al, 2009).

The researchers compared measurements after 2 weeks of an usual-salt diet with a low-salt diet (1/3 of the salt) after 2 weeks in overweight and obese people with normal blood pressure. Blood pressure was also measured.

The results showed that the systolic blood pressure went down on the low-salt diet. What also improved was the endothelium-dependent vasodilation and it was concluded that salt reduction provides additional cardioprotective effects beyond blood pressure reduction.


Reference:

Dickinson KM, et al. Effects of a low-salt diet on flow-mediated dilation in humans. Am J Clin Nutr. 2009 Feb;89(2):485-90.

Reduce meat intake and live longer.

This may not be what you want to hear, but there are some interesting evidence why it makes sense to reduce the intake of red meat and processed meat.

The study reviewed here investigated the relations of red, white and processed meat intake to the risk for total and cause specific mortality (Sinha R, et al, 2009). This was a large study including half a million people aged 50-71 years with a follow up of 10 years. Multiple factors were calculated for, you can click on the reference below for specifics.

Main outcome measures included total mortality and deaths due to cancer, cardiovascular disease, injuries and sudden deaths, and all other causes.

The researchers concluded that red and processed meat intakes were associated with modest increases in total mortality, cancer mortality and cardiovascular disease mortality.

White meat from chicken, turkey and fish are better choices unless you are a vegetarian.


Reference:

Sinha R, et al. Meat intake and mortality: a prospective study of over half a million people. Arch Intern Med. 2009 Mar 23;169(6):562-71.
